Autor Thema: Vorgabewert soll ausgeblendet werden und Datum soll fixiert werden  (Gelesen 2844 mal)

Offline Patrick1200

  • Frischling
  • *
  • Beiträge: 17
Hallo,

zunächst mal zu mir. Ich bin eigentlich Fachfremd, komme aber beruflich mit dem Lotus Designer 6.5.1 in Kontakt und entwickel kleinere Workflows. Deshalb bitte ich zu entschuldigen, dass meine Fragen absolute Anfängerfragen sind, aber ich hoffe, dass mit hier dennoch oder warscheinlich eher grad deswegen geholfen werden kann. Nun zu meinen Fragen.

Ich habe in einer Teilmaske ein Datumsfeld (Antragsdatum), welches durch den Befehl @TextToTime("Today") beim starten des WF gefüllt wird. Nun wird dieses Feld aber immer aktualisiert wenn ich den Vorgang bearbeite. Mit welcher Formel kann ich das Datum beim starten des WF automatisch vergeben, es aber dann für dieses Datum festsetzen?

Dann habe ich noch ein Textfeld mit einem Vorgabewert " Bitte geben Sie hier..." Kann man es so ein richten, dass der Vorgabewert automatisch gelöscht wird, wenn man eine Eintragung macht. Vielleicht über einen Befehl bei "onclick" ?

Danke im Vorraus!

Grüße
Patrick

klaussal

  • Gast
Zu 1 )
@If(@IsNewDoc;@TextToTime("Today") ;hierdeinFeldname)

Zu 2)
Den Text würde ich in der Feldhilfe hinterlegen.

Offline koehlerbv

  • Moderator
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 20.460
  • Geschlecht: Männlich
Zu 1) Mache ein Feld, berechnet beim Anlegen daraus. Und als Wert nimmst Du @Today und nicht das verkorkste Konstrukt wie bisher.

Zu 2) Verwende den "Feldhinweis" in den Eigenschaften des Feldes. Das ist genau für sowas gedacht.

HTH,
Bernhard

Offline Patrick1200

  • Frischling
  • *
  • Beiträge: 17
Danke für die schnellen Antworten.

Die Möglichkeit mit berechnet beim Anlegen hatte ich gar nicht gesehen. Mal sehen, ob morgen beim Bearbeiten noch das Datum von heute angezeigt wird :)
Das ;@TextToTime("Today") Konstrukt hab ich hier aus dem Forum. Hatte erst @today, bin aber auf der Suche nach einer Lösung meines Problems darüber gestolpert und es wurde hier als besser angepriesen, da hab ich es einfach mal übernommen. Aber will hier keine Diskussion darüber lostreten. Ich hab jetzt @today genommen der einfachheit halber und performance probleme sollte es bei den kleinen WFs nicht geben.

Das mit der Feldhilfe funktionert auch. Allerdings finde ich, dass es zu schnell übersehen wird, da es ja unten am Bildschirm angezeigt wird. In der Lotus Designer Hilfe habe ich die Möglichkeiten Feldhinweis/Feldhilfe gefunden. Das mit dem Feldhinweis klappt aber leider nicht. Der wird nirgendwo angezeigt.

Offline koehlerbv

  • Moderator
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 20.460
  • Geschlecht: Männlich
Ad Feldhinweis: Ich habe das extra vorher mit einem 6.5.4er Client ausprobiert - mit dem hat es funktioniert.
Wenn das mit Deiner Uralt-Version nicht geht, wirst Du wohl ein Ei drüber schlagen müssen. Mit Events etc. das nachzubilden, geht nicht, da Du ja nie weisst, was da enthalten ist: Hinweis oder Eingabe. Und vor allem: Der Hinweistext würde mit gespeichert, wenn der Benutzer da nix eingibt.

Bernhard

Offline Patrick1200

  • Frischling
  • *
  • Beiträge: 17
Ein Ei drüber schlagen? Ist das die Funktion @egg?  ;) Ich hab leider keinen Einfluss auf die Version...

So muss ich es jetzt doch über den Vorgabewert lösen und da wird es auch mit gespeichert wenn nichts eingegeben wird. Aber nun ist es so, das bekommen die Nutzer schon hin den Hinweis vor der Eingabe zu löschen.

Güße
Patrick

 

Impressum Atnotes.de  -  Powered by Syslords Solutions  -  Datenschutz